Some important portions of Rajinikanth’s Tamil action film 2.o, the sequel to his 2010 blockbuster Enthiran, will be shot at the popular Jawaharlal Nehru stadium here from Thursday.

“Some high-octane action sequences will be shot in this schedule, which will last for over a month. Some key portions will be shot at the Jawaharlal Nehru Stadium and the rest will be shot in and around the city,” a source from the film’s unit

These action sequences will feature Rajinikanth and the film’s antagonist Akshay Kumar, and will be shot in a section of the stadium, which is also hosting the Amazon India Fashion Week Autumn-Winter 2016.

“The team has erected massive and expensive sets to shoot this action portion,” the source added.

Directed by Shankar, 2.o also co-stars Amy Jackson.

The project, which is being shot in 3D, is bankrolled by Lyca Productions.

Oscar-winning composer A R Rahman will score the music for the film. Ace cinematographer Nirav Shah will be the man behind the lens.
